I think those numbers show an interesting trend in the UPC and other Apostolic churches. And I think that the changes are happening in some cases in such a subtle way that people aren't even noticing them.

I know that the church I grew up always taught against TV, but now everyone - including the former pastor who still attends there - all have TV's.

I see the change even more clearly when I visit bigger UPC churches. There I see women with light make-up, trimmed hair, highlighted hair, etc., all over the place. These are people who grew up in that church. Not visitors.

And personally, I see all of this as a positive thing.
